    Can incorrect thermostat wires’ connection cause a short circuit?

    While incorrect connections can lead to various issues, it is unlikely for them to cause a short circuit in a low voltage thermostat wiring system. Since these systems operate on low voltages, the risks of a short circuit are generally minimal. However, it is still important to make proper connections to avoid any potential problems or damages to the thermostat or HVAC system.

    Consequences of Incorrect Connections:

    Although a short circuit is unlikely, incorrect connections can have other consequences that may affect the functionality of the thermostat or even the entire HVAC system. Some potential consequences include:

    1. Improper Functioning: Incorrect connections can disrupt the communication between the thermostat and the HVAC system, resulting in improper heating or cooling. This may lead to discomfort and inefficient energy usage.
    2. Damage to Equipment: If wires are connected incorrectly, it can cause various components within the thermostat or HVAC system to malfunction or become damaged. This could result in costly repairs or even require the replacement of equipment.
    3. Safety Hazards: While short circuits may be rare, improper connections can increase the risk of electrical hazards, such as shocks or electrical fires. It is crucial to prioritize safety and ensure correct wiring connections to minimize such risks.

    Preventing Issues with Thermostat Wiring:

    To prevent any problems with thermostat wiring and the potential for short circuits or other issues, it is essential to follow proper installation and connection procedures. Here are some steps to help prevent wiring-related problems:

    1. Understand the Manual: Read the thermostat’s installation manual carefully before attempting any connection. Familiarize yourself with the wire colors and their corresponding functions to ensure correct wiring.
    2. Double-Check Wire Connections: Whether you are installing a new thermostat or troubleshooting an existing one, always double-check the wire connections. Make sure the wires are securely connected to the appropriate terminals on the thermostat and HVAC system.
    3. Label Wires: In situations where wires are not color-coded or if you are dealing with old or unclear wiring, label the wires accordingly. This will help prevent confusion during installation or future troubleshooting.
    4. Seek Professional Help if Unsure: If you are uncertain about handling thermostat wiring or face difficulties during installation or troubleshooting, it is advisable to seek assistance from a qualified HVAC technician or electrician. They have the expertise to ensure correct connections and prevent any potential hazards.

    While it is unlikely for incorrect thermostat wire connections to cause a short circuit in low voltage systems, it is crucial to make proper connections to prevent other issues. Improper connections can disrupt the functionality of the thermostat, damage equipment, and even pose safety hazards. By carefully following installation procedures, double-checking connections, and seeking professional help if necessary, homeowners can ensure the efficient and safe operation of their thermostats and HVAC systems.
